Location
The land is situated in a rural location near to the villages of Alton and Ashover, with good access to the surrounding villages. The land is 1.2 miles from Ashover, 0.5 miles of Alton and 5.5 miles from Chesterfield. The land lies just outside of the Peak District National Park with far reaching views.

Description
The sale of this land offers the opportunity to purchase a useful parcel of grassland in a sought-after area, ideal for mowing and grazing, suitable for all livestock. The land extends to approximately 2.76 acres (1.12 hectares) and is accessed off Tinkley Lane through a vehicle gateway to the west boundary. There is a section of hardcore by the entrance gate. The boundaries are a combination of hedgerows and post and wire fencing in stock proof condition.

Services
There are no services connected to the land.

Tenure and Possession
The land is sold freehold with vacant possession upon completion.

Basic Payment Scheme and Environment Scheme:
The land is not currently registered with the Rural Payments Agency, but is eligible for registration. No entitlements are available. The land is not currently entered into any environmental schemes.

Deposits and Completion
The successful purchaser will be required to pay a deposit of 10% of the sale price upon the fall of the hammer. Please note that proof of identification must also be provided to comply with the Money Laundering Regulations 2017. The signing of the Contract of Sale and 10% deposit is legally binding on both parties and completion will occur within 56 days thereafter, unless stated otherwise at the auction. The sale of each lot is subject to a buyer's fee of £400 + VAT (£480 inc. VAT) payable on the fall of the hammer. Please contact the auctioneers for further details.

Conditions of Sale Cont'd
The Guide Price is issued as an indication of the auctioneer’s opinion of the likely selling price of the property. Each property offered is subject to a Reserve Price which is agreed between the seller and the auctioneer just prior to the auction and which would ordinarily be within 10% (+/-) of the Guide Price. Both the Guide Price and the Reserve Price can be subject to change up to and including the day of the auction.
